Transaction Detail

txid8b68dca6de253586bf029e3b8e09950903ce2c332996035427193cd8d3a8f29c
Block Hash58a7de18e48e4c24b66ce912187f291648e9377f3bc38bf8c89c82dbbe55de7b
Time2019-07-04 05:16:42 UTC
Version1
Confirmations6143078

Transaction

InputOutput
coinbase:
03187f350102062f503253482f